ABOUT OPORTUN

Oportun (Nasdaq: OPRT) is a mission-driven fintech that puts its 2.0 million members' financial goals within reach. With intelligent borrowing, savings, and budgeting capabilities, Oportun empowers members with the confidence to build a better financial future. Since inception, Oportun has provided more than $16.6 billion in responsible and affordable credit, saved its members more than $2.4 billion in interest and fees, and helped its members save an average of more than $1,800 annually. Oportun has been certified as a Community Development Financial Institution (CDFI) since 2009.

We are looking for passionate and skilled Product Designers. You will be working with some of the sharpest, and nicest people in the industry, while solving problems that have a real world impact.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Partner with various stakeholders to build clarity around the problem space.
  • Constantly strive for simplicity and thoughtfulness in your solutions.
  • Cultivate an understanding of business and product needs.
  • Bring a very high degree of craftsmanship and attention to detail in your work.
  • Own the solution space from problem understanding to visual design, and ship good quality work.
  • Help build a good design culture.
  • Iterate, iterate, iterate.

REQUIREMENTS

  • 3 to 4 years of relevant product design experience.
  • Experience working on consumer facing desktop and mobile products.
  • In-depth knowledge of Figma.
  • An excellent online portfolio.
  • Genuine passion for product design, tons of humility, openness to feedback and eagerness to get better, along with very good communication skills.
  • Working knowledge of using design systems.
  • A decent understanding of product and business goals, and knowledge to use them to inform decision making.
  • Some exposure to using data to make informed decisions.
  • Ability to question the status-quo.
  • A decent grasp on complementary skills like motion design, prototyping, illustrations, iconography and UX writing.
  • Good craft and attention to detail.
  • Good fundamentals.
  • Good breadth of thinking.
